#[non_exhaustive]pub struct NodeAttributes {
pub id: String,
pub title: String,
pub content: String,
pub embedding_model: Option<String>,
}Expand description
Node attribute payload hydrated from concepts table or transaction_log.
Fields (Non-exhaustive)§
This struct is marked as non-exhaustive
Non-exhaustive structs could have additional fields added in future. Therefore, non-exhaustive structs cannot be constructed in external crates using the traditional
Struct { .. } syntax; cannot be matched against without a wildcard ..; and struct update syntax will not work.id: String§title: String§content: String§embedding_model: Option<String>Implementations§

Sourcepub fn new(
id: impl Into<String>,
title: impl Into<String>,
content: impl Into<String>,
) -> Self
pub fn new( id: impl Into<String>, title: impl Into<String>, content: impl Into<String>, ) -> Self
A node’s attributes, with no embedding model recorded.
The crate hydrates these; the constructor exists because callers
fabricate them — into a MaterializedState
bound for save_snapshot, or as the expected value of an assertion —
and 0.15.13’s #[non_exhaustive] (W15.3, D-255) took the literal
away. embedding_model is set through
embedding_model() rather than here, on the
crate’s usual split: what a value cannot be without goes in new, and
what it can goes in a setter.
